Classic Car Overview
1970 Datsun 240Z - Series I Chassis No. HLS30-12242 Completed November 1970 Meticulously restored and finished in vibrant yellow with black upholstery, this early-production Datsun 240Z - Series I exemplifies the model that redefined the affordable sports car segment of the 1970s. A long-time Southern California vehicle has been under the care of its current owner for the past nine years. The 240Z benefits from a comprehensive, high-quality restoration performed by marque specialists, including both mechanical and cosmetic components. The paintwork is stunning throughout, complemented by the brightwork, a steel front spoiler, and chrome bumpers. Inside, the black interior retains its signature period details, including the wooden steering wheel, wooden shifter knob, a 160-mph speedometer, 7,000-rpm tachometer, with auxiliary gauges for coolant temperature, oil pressure, amperage, fuel level, and an analog clock arranged in the center gauge stack. The factory Hitachi radio has been upgraded for FM functionality. The 240Z rides on 15 x 7 Konig Rewind wheels (the original rims are also included) mounted to Falken Pro G4 A/S 205 60 R15 tires, offering a correct stance while enhancing handling. The undercarriage is immaculate, solid, and rust-free. Between 2017 and 2018, the 240Z underwent a comprehensive mechanical and cosmetic restoration. The engine was rebuilt by Vellios Auto, while Quality Auto of Torrance, California, completed the final engine assembly. The carburetors were rebuilt, and the transmission was rebuilt with new bearings and resealed. The engine bay was also detailed, including the sheet metal and hardware, to a factory finish. The 240Z was completely repainted, with new weatherstripping, and all the brightwork was re-chromed for a show-quality finish. Universal Auto Upholstery installed a completely new interior, including Dynamat sound insulation, new carpeting, and re-upholstered seats. Door panels and a headliner were also installed. Aussie Auto AC & Heating serviced the air conditioning system, installing a new air pump, A/C belt, fan clutch, and compressor. The result is a 240Z that offers both the tactile engagement of an early Japanese sports car and the refinement expected of a well-sorted classic. Mechanically powered by a 2.4L inline 6-cylinder engine paired to a manual 4-speed transmission with front discs and rear drums brakes. Performance was impressive, with 151 horsepower at 5600 rpm and 146 lb-ft of torque at 4400 rpm, accelerating from 0 to 60 mph in approximately 8.0 seconds and reaching a top speed of 120 mph. Very desirable early 240Z - Series I, very fun to drive, and performs unbelievably well. Complete with service records, jack, and records of the restoration. Curb weight: 2300 lbs. The 240Z features a steel unibody chassis, Rear Wheel Drive, and coil-spring suspension with MacPherson struts in front and independent suspension all around, making it a balanced sports car of its era. The 240Z was praised for its combination of reliable power, nimble handling, and competitive performance for the price range in the 1970s. This makes the 1970 Datsun 240Z a classic lightweight sports car with respectable power and handling, very capable for its time.
